Directions to Solve
In this type of questions, one term in the number series is wrong. Find out the wrong term.
5.
3, 4, 10, 32, 136, 685, 4116
Answer: Option
Explanation:
The correct pattern is x 1 + 1, x 2 + 2, x 3 + 3, x 4 + 4,.....
So, 32 is wrong and must be replaced by (10 x 3 + 3) i.e. 33.
